@@ -504,14 +504,14 @@ <h2>A</h2>
504504 </ul></li>
505505 <li><a href="genai.html#genai.types.ApiSpec.API_SPEC_UNSPECIFIED">API_SPEC_UNSPECIFIED (genai.types.ApiSpec attribute)</a>
506506</li>
507- </ul></td>
508- <td style="width: 33%; vertical-align: top;"><ul>
509507 <li><a href="genai.html#genai.types.HttpOptions.api_version">api_version (genai.types.HttpOptions attribute)</a>
510508
511509 <ul>
512510 <li><a href="genai.html#genai.types.HttpOptionsDict.api_version">(genai.types.HttpOptionsDict attribute)</a>
513511</li>
514512 </ul></li>
513+ </ul></td>
514+ <td style="width: 33%; vertical-align: top;"><ul>
515515 <li><a href="genai.html#genai.types.ApiAuthApiKeyConfigDict">ApiAuthApiKeyConfigDict (class in genai.types)</a>
516516</li>
517517 <li><a href="genai.html#genai.types.ApiAuthDict">ApiAuthDict (class in genai.types)</a>
@@ -524,6 +524,10 @@ <h2>A</h2>
524524
525525 <ul>
526526 <li><a href="genai.html#genai.types.FunctionCallDict.args">(genai.types.FunctionCallDict attribute)</a>
527+ </li>
528+ <li><a href="genai.html#genai.types.ToolCall.args">(genai.types.ToolCall attribute)</a>
529+ </li>
530+ <li><a href="genai.html#genai.types.ToolCallDict.args">(genai.types.ToolCallDict attribute)</a>
527531</li>
528532 </ul></li>
529533 <li><a href="genai.html#genai.types.JSONSchemaType.ARRAY">ARRAY (genai.types.JSONSchemaType attribute)</a>
@@ -2772,6 +2776,8 @@ <h2>F</h2>
27722776 <li><a href="genai.html#genai.types.ToolDict.file_search">(genai.types.ToolDict attribute)</a>
27732777</li>
27742778 </ul></li>
2779+ <li><a href="genai.html#genai.types.ToolType.FILE_SEARCH">FILE_SEARCH (genai.types.ToolType attribute)</a>
2780+ </li>
27752781 <li><a href="genai.html#genai.types.FileSearch.file_search_store_names">file_search_store_names (genai.types.FileSearch attribute)</a>
27762782
27772783 <ul>
@@ -2890,14 +2896,14 @@ <h2>F</h2>
28902896 </ul></li>
28912897 <li><a href="genai.html#genai.types.FinishReason">FinishReason (class in genai.types)</a>
28922898</li>
2899+ </ul></td>
2900+ <td style="width: 33%; vertical-align: top;"><ul>
28932901 <li><a href="genai.html#genai.types.RagChunkPageSpan.first_page">first_page (genai.types.RagChunkPageSpan attribute)</a>
28942902
28952903 <ul>
28962904 <li><a href="genai.html#genai.types.RagChunkPageSpanDict.first_page">(genai.types.RagChunkPageSpanDict attribute)</a>
28972905</li>
28982906 </ul></li>
2899- </ul></td>
2900- <td style="width: 33%; vertical-align: top;"><ul>
29012907 <li><a href="genai.html#genai.types.GroundingChunkMapsPlaceAnswerSources.flag_content_uri">flag_content_uri (genai.types.GroundingChunkMapsPlaceAnswerSources attribute)</a>
29022908
29032909 <ul>
@@ -3416,6 +3422,8 @@ <h2>G</h2>
34163422 <li><a href="genai.html#genai.types.ToolDict.google_maps">(genai.types.ToolDict attribute)</a>
34173423</li>
34183424 </ul></li>
3425+ <li><a href="genai.html#genai.types.ToolType.GOOGLE_MAPS">GOOGLE_MAPS (genai.types.ToolType attribute)</a>
3426+ </li>
34193427 <li><a href="genai.html#genai.types.GroundingChunkMapsPlaceAnswerSourcesReviewSnippet.google_maps_uri">google_maps_uri (genai.types.GroundingChunkMapsPlaceAnswerSourcesReviewSnippet attribute)</a>
34203428
34213429 <ul>
@@ -3440,12 +3448,16 @@ <h2>G</h2>
34403448 <li><a href="genai.html#genai.types.RetrievalMetadataDict.google_search_dynamic_retrieval_score">(genai.types.RetrievalMetadataDict attribute)</a>
34413449</li>
34423450 </ul></li>
3451+ <li><a href="genai.html#genai.types.ToolType.GOOGLE_SEARCH_IMAGE">GOOGLE_SEARCH_IMAGE (genai.types.ToolType attribute)</a>
3452+ </li>
34433453 <li><a href="genai.html#genai.types.Tool.google_search_retrieval">google_search_retrieval (genai.types.Tool attribute)</a>
34443454
34453455 <ul>
34463456 <li><a href="genai.html#genai.types.ToolDict.google_search_retrieval">(genai.types.ToolDict attribute)</a>
34473457</li>
34483458 </ul></li>
3459+ <li><a href="genai.html#genai.types.ToolType.GOOGLE_SEARCH_WEB">GOOGLE_SEARCH_WEB (genai.types.ToolType attribute)</a>
3460+ </li>
34493461 <li><a href="genai.html#genai.types.AuthType.GOOGLE_SERVICE_ACCOUNT_AUTH">GOOGLE_SERVICE_ACCOUNT_AUTH (genai.types.AuthType attribute)</a>
34503462</li>
34513463 <li><a href="genai.html#genai.types.AuthConfig.google_service_account_config">google_service_account_config (genai.types.AuthConfig attribute)</a>
@@ -3930,14 +3942,30 @@ <h2>H</h2>
39303942 <h2>I</h2>
39313943 <table style="width: 100%" class="indextable genindextable"><tr>
39323944 <td style="width: 33%; vertical-align: top;"><ul>
3933- <li><a href="genai.html#genai.types.FunctionCall .id">id (genai.types.FunctionCall attribute)</a>
3945+ <li><a href="genai.html#genai.types.CodeExecutionResult .id">id (genai.types.CodeExecutionResult attribute)</a>
39343946
39353947 <ul>
3948+ <li><a href="genai.html#genai.types.CodeExecutionResultDict.id">(genai.types.CodeExecutionResultDict attribute)</a>
3949+ </li>
3950+ <li><a href="genai.html#genai.types.ExecutableCode.id">(genai.types.ExecutableCode attribute)</a>
3951+ </li>
3952+ <li><a href="genai.html#genai.types.ExecutableCodeDict.id">(genai.types.ExecutableCodeDict attribute)</a>
3953+ </li>
3954+ <li><a href="genai.html#genai.types.FunctionCall.id">(genai.types.FunctionCall attribute)</a>
3955+ </li>
39363956 <li><a href="genai.html#genai.types.FunctionCallDict.id">(genai.types.FunctionCallDict attribute)</a>
39373957</li>
39383958 <li><a href="genai.html#genai.types.FunctionResponse.id">(genai.types.FunctionResponse attribute)</a>
39393959</li>
39403960 <li><a href="genai.html#genai.types.FunctionResponseDict.id">(genai.types.FunctionResponseDict attribute)</a>
3961+ </li>
3962+ <li><a href="genai.html#genai.types.ToolCall.id">(genai.types.ToolCall attribute)</a>
3963+ </li>
3964+ <li><a href="genai.html#genai.types.ToolCallDict.id">(genai.types.ToolCallDict attribute)</a>
3965+ </li>
3966+ <li><a href="genai.html#genai.types.ToolResponse.id">(genai.types.ToolResponse attribute)</a>
3967+ </li>
3968+ <li><a href="genai.html#genai.types.ToolResponseDict.id">(genai.types.ToolResponseDict attribute)</a>
39413969</li>
39423970 </ul></li>
39433971 <li><a href="genai.html#genai.types.AuthConfigOidcConfig.id_token">id_token (genai.types.AuthConfigOidcConfig attribute)</a>
@@ -4094,6 +4122,8 @@ <h2>I</h2>
40944122 <li><a href="genai.html#genai.file_search_stores.FileSearchStores.import_file">(genai.file_search_stores.FileSearchStores method)</a>
40954123</li>
40964124 </ul></li>
4125+ </ul></td>
4126+ <td style="width: 33%; vertical-align: top;"><ul>
40974127 <li><a href="genai.html#genai.types.ImportFileConfigDict">ImportFileConfigDict (class in genai.types)</a>
40984128</li>
40994129 <li><a href="genai.html#genai.types.ImportFileResponseDict">ImportFileResponseDict (class in genai.types)</a>
@@ -4112,8 +4142,6 @@ <h2>I</h2>
41124142 <li><a href="genai.html#genai.types.UpscaleImageConfigDict.include_rai_reason">(genai.types.UpscaleImageConfigDict attribute)</a>
41134143</li>
41144144 </ul></li>
4115- </ul></td>
4116- <td style="width: 33%; vertical-align: top;"><ul>
41174145 <li><a href="genai.html#genai.types.EditImageConfig.include_safety_attributes">include_safety_attributes (genai.types.EditImageConfig attribute)</a>
41184146
41194147 <ul>
@@ -4122,6 +4150,12 @@ <h2>I</h2>
41224150 <li><a href="genai.html#genai.types.GenerateImagesConfig.include_safety_attributes">(genai.types.GenerateImagesConfig attribute)</a>
41234151</li>
41244152 <li><a href="genai.html#genai.types.GenerateImagesConfigDict.include_safety_attributes">(genai.types.GenerateImagesConfigDict attribute)</a>
4153+ </li>
4154+ </ul></li>
4155+ <li><a href="genai.html#genai.types.ToolConfig.include_server_side_tool_invocations">include_server_side_tool_invocations (genai.types.ToolConfig attribute)</a>
4156+
4157+ <ul>
4158+ <li><a href="genai.html#genai.types.ToolConfigDict.include_server_side_tool_invocations">(genai.types.ToolConfigDict attribute)</a>
41254159</li>
41264160 </ul></li>
41274161 <li><a href="genai.html#genai.types.GenerationConfigThinkingConfigDict.include_thoughts">include_thoughts (genai.types.GenerationConfigThinkingConfigDict attribute)</a>
@@ -6855,6 +6889,10 @@ <h2>R</h2>
68556889 <li><a href="genai.html#genai.types.ReplayInteraction.response">(genai.types.ReplayInteraction attribute)</a>
68566890</li>
68576891 <li><a href="genai.html#genai.types.ReplayInteractionDict.response">(genai.types.ReplayInteractionDict attribute)</a>
6892+ </li>
6893+ <li><a href="genai.html#genai.types.ToolResponse.response">(genai.types.ToolResponse attribute)</a>
6894+ </li>
6895+ <li><a href="genai.html#genai.types.ToolResponseDict.response">(genai.types.ToolResponseDict attribute)</a>
68586896</li>
68596897 <li><a href="genai.html#genai.types.UploadToFileSearchStoreOperation.response">(genai.types.UploadToFileSearchStoreOperation attribute)</a>
68606898</li>
@@ -8371,6 +8409,10 @@ <h2>T</h2>
83718409
83728410 <ul>
83738411 <li><a href="genai.html#genai.types.LiveServerMessageDict.tool_call">(genai.types.LiveServerMessageDict attribute)</a>
8412+ </li>
8413+ <li><a href="genai.html#genai.types.Part.tool_call">(genai.types.Part attribute)</a>
8414+ </li>
8415+ <li><a href="genai.html#genai.types.PartDict.tool_call">(genai.types.PartDict attribute)</a>
83748416</li>
83758417 </ul></li>
83768418 <li><a href="genai.html#genai.types.LiveServerMessage.tool_call_cancellation">tool_call_cancellation (genai.types.LiveServerMessage attribute)</a>
@@ -8393,8 +8435,24 @@ <h2>T</h2>
83938435
83948436 <ul>
83958437 <li><a href="genai.html#genai.types.LiveClientMessageDict.tool_response">(genai.types.LiveClientMessageDict attribute)</a>
8438+ </li>
8439+ <li><a href="genai.html#genai.types.Part.tool_response">(genai.types.Part attribute)</a>
8440+ </li>
8441+ <li><a href="genai.html#genai.types.PartDict.tool_response">(genai.types.PartDict attribute)</a>
83968442</li>
83978443 </ul></li>
8444+ <li><a href="genai.html#genai.types.ToolCall.tool_type">tool_type (genai.types.ToolCall attribute)</a>
8445+
8446+ <ul>
8447+ <li><a href="genai.html#genai.types.ToolCallDict.tool_type">(genai.types.ToolCallDict attribute)</a>
8448+ </li>
8449+ <li><a href="genai.html#genai.types.ToolResponse.tool_type">(genai.types.ToolResponse attribute)</a>
8450+ </li>
8451+ <li><a href="genai.html#genai.types.ToolResponseDict.tool_type">(genai.types.ToolResponseDict attribute)</a>
8452+ </li>
8453+ </ul></li>
8454+ <li><a href="genai.html#genai.types.ToolType.TOOL_TYPE_UNSPECIFIED">TOOL_TYPE_UNSPECIFIED (genai.types.ToolType attribute)</a>
8455+ </li>
83988456 <li><a href="genai.html#genai.types.GenerateContentResponseUsageMetadata.tool_use_prompt_token_count">tool_use_prompt_token_count (genai.types.GenerateContentResponseUsageMetadata attribute)</a>
83998457
84008458 <ul>
@@ -8415,13 +8473,17 @@ <h2>T</h2>
84158473 <li><a href="genai.html#genai.types.UsageMetadataDict.tool_use_prompt_tokens_details">(genai.types.UsageMetadataDict attribute)</a>
84168474</li>
84178475 </ul></li>
8476+ <li><a href="genai.html#genai.types.ToolCallDict">ToolCallDict (class in genai.types)</a>
8477+ </li>
84188478 <li><a href="genai.html#genai.types.ToolCodeExecutionDict">ToolCodeExecutionDict (class in genai.types)</a>
84198479</li>
84208480 <li><a href="genai.html#genai.types.ToolConfigDict">ToolConfigDict (class in genai.types)</a>
84218481</li>
84228482 <li><a href="genai.html#genai.types.ToolDict">ToolDict (class in genai.types)</a>
84238483</li>
84248484 <li><a href="genai.html#genai.types.ToolParallelAiSearchDict">ToolParallelAiSearchDict (class in genai.types)</a>
8485+ </li>
8486+ <li><a href="genai.html#genai.types.ToolResponseDict">ToolResponseDict (class in genai.types)</a>
84258487</li>
84268488 <li><a href="genai.html#genai.types.CountTokensConfig.tools">tools (genai.types.CountTokensConfig attribute)</a>
84278489
@@ -8445,6 +8507,8 @@ <h2>T</h2>
84458507 <li><a href="genai.html#genai.types.LiveConnectConfigDict.tools">(genai.types.LiveConnectConfigDict attribute)</a>
84468508</li>
84478509 </ul></li>
8510+ <li><a href="genai.html#genai.types.ToolType">ToolType (class in genai.types)</a>
8511+ </li>
84488512 <li><a href="genai.html#genai.types.LogprobsResult.top_candidates">top_candidates (genai.types.LogprobsResult attribute)</a>
84498513
84508514 <ul>
@@ -9029,6 +9093,8 @@ <h2>U</h2>
90299093 <li><a href="genai.html#genai.types.ToolDict.url_context">(genai.types.ToolDict attribute)</a>
90309094</li>
90319095 </ul></li>
9096+ <li><a href="genai.html#genai.types.ToolType.URL_CONTEXT">URL_CONTEXT (genai.types.ToolType attribute)</a>
9097+ </li>
90329098 <li><a href="genai.html#genai.types.Candidate.url_context_metadata">url_context_metadata (genai.types.Candidate attribute)</a>
90339099
90349100 <ul>
0 commit comments